Transaction 7e57c69815903eff6dc650ffdee8c19b4473e76f5e777d9fe03a867a86aa9837

1 Input
2 Outputs
  • 7e57c69815903eff6dc650ffdee8c19b4473e76f5e777d9fe03a867a86aa9837:0
  • value  8200000
    address  12C5Gk2B24VzGoHJLyFNHRx3PxCDN3bMZV
  • 7e57c69815903eff6dc650ffdee8c19b4473e76f5e777d9fe03a867a86aa9837:1
  • value  200695528
    address  123S3t2udmi5pAaShNbY1DueMHMyJYsbEY